Note

Web Hosting

Web hosting allows you to make your website and web apps accessible on the internet. This involves storing your content on a server, which is a special computer always connected to the internet.

Web Web Hosting

Types of Web Hosting

Control Panels

  • Webmin (Open Source): A highly customizable control panel for advanced users.
  • Plesk: Another popular dashboard for managing websites, supporting multiple platforms.
  • cPanel: A user-friendly dashboard to manage your website easily.
  • DirectAdmin: A simpler, lightweight control panel that’s easy to use.

One-Click Solutions

Control Panels with One-Click Solutions

  • cPanel: Offers one-click solutions through integrations with tools like Softaculous.
  • Plesk: Provides a user-friendly Application Catalog with one-click installers.
  • DirectAdmin: Includes support for one-click installations through auto-installer scripts.

Cloud Providers with One-Click Solutions

Web Hosting Platforms for Developers

  • CapRover (Open Source): Converts any Linux server into a powerful PaaS with Docker support.
  • Dokku (Open Source): A Docker-powered PaaS that allows you to deploy and manage applications easily.
  • Railway: Streamlines app deployment with automatic service networking and database integrations.
  • Heroku: Offers a platform-as-a-service (PaaS) with easy app deployment, scaling, and management.
  • Vercel: Specializes in front-end developers, providing a seamless deployment experience.
  • Netlify: Focuses on deploying static websites and serverless functions.
  • Render: Provides a unified platform to deploy web apps, databases, and static sites.

Specialized Web App Hosting Platforms

Digital Garden

Growth stages

Seedling

Early, rough ideas.

Growing

Clarified and expanded notes.

Evergreen

Complete and polished, but still updated.

Learn more in Digital Garden .